+# Generated by Django 5.2.15 on 2026-07-29 02:42
+
+from django.db import migrations, models
+
+
+def forwards(apps, schema_editor):
+ Application = apps.get_model("application", "Application")
+ ResourceMapping = apps.get_model("system_manage", "ResourceMapping")
+ ApplicationVersion = apps.get_model("application", "ApplicationVersion")
+
+ APPLICATION = "APPLICATION"
+ KNOWLEDGE = "KNOWLEDGE"
+ SIMPLE = "SIMPLE"
+ db_alias = schema_editor.connection.alias
+ simple_application_ids = {
+ str(app_id)
+ for app_id in Application.objects.using(db_alias)
+ .filter(type=SIMPLE)
+ .values_list("id", flat=True)
+ }
+ mapping = {}
+ qs = (
+ ResourceMapping.objects.using(db_alias)
+ .filter(source_type=APPLICATION, target_type=KNOWLEDGE)
+ .values_list("source_id", "target_id")
+ )
+ for source_id, target_id in qs.iterator():
+ if source_id in simple_application_ids:
+ mapping.setdefault(source_id, []).append(target_id)
+ mapping = {k: list(dict.fromkeys(v)) for k, v in mapping.items()}
+
+ updates = []
+ for obj in ApplicationVersion.objects.using(db_alias).iterator():
+ app_id = str(obj.application_id)
+ if app_id not in simple_application_ids:
+ continue
+ knowledge_ids = mapping.get(app_id)
+ if knowledge_ids:
+ obj.knowledge_ids = knowledge_ids
+ updates.append(obj)
+ if updates:
+ ApplicationVersion.objects.using(db_alias).bulk_update(
+ updates, ["knowledge_ids"], batch_size=500
+ )
+
+
+class Migration(migrations.Migration):
+
+ dependencies = [
+ ('application', '0013_application_long_term_enable_and_more'),
+ ('system_manage', '0005_resourcemapping'),
+ ]
+
+ operations = [
+ migrations.AddField(
+ model_name='applicationversion',
+ name='knowledge_ids',
+ field=models.JSONField(default=list, verbose_name='数据集id列表'),
+ ),
+ migrations.RunPython(forwards, migrations.RunPython.noop),
+ ]
